So, THCA is like an component of the recipe for making a food that could send out you to definitely outer House. You just need to Prepare dinner it.

If eaten Uncooked, THCA doesn’t have intoxicating effects for most of us. On the other hand, soon after smoking, vaping, or heating THCA flower inside a laser bong the warmth brings about chemical compositions to transform from THCA to THC.

Our bodies function cannabinoid receptors, Each and every with distinct styles akin to pegs and holes. THCa, on account of its composition, can not bind to those receptors. In contrast, THC fits snugly into these receptors, activating areas of our brain and bestowing on us the characteristic effects of cannabis use.

On the other hand, THCa has become obtaining a large amount of hoopla for its probable anti-inflammatory Homes. Some early lab scientific studies suggest that it could help quiet down inflammatory responses. This might be Excellent news for individuals dealing with disorders like arthritis, lupus, and various autoimmune Conditions.
